Question to the Home Office:
To ask the Secretary of State for the Home Department, how many times her Department has discussed with Sefton Council the potential location of asylum-seeking children and families within that Council's area in the last (a) three months, (b) six months and (c) year.
The Home Office has met with Sefton Council on seven occasions, since the first engagement took place in November 2022, to discuss sourcing appropriate accommodation for asylum seekers including asylum seeking families and children. The Home Office regularly engages with local councils across the UK. We are committed to engaging with local authorities and local partners to support successful delivery.
